GrRenderTargetContext scaffolding
I added the renderTargetContext() method to GrTextTarget so I don't
have to convert the entire call stack over in one CL. In the end,
GrTextTarget and GrRenderTargetContext::TextTarget will be deleted.
Change-Id: I49387737c26b69111050101d9da3380617db2918
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/295376
Reviewed-by: Robert Phillips <robertphillips@google.com>
Commit-Queue: Herb Derby <herb@google.com>
diff --git a/src/gpu/GrRenderTargetContext.cpp b/src/gpu/GrRenderTargetContext.cpp
index 2a7d6fe..ab69c8a 100644
--- a/src/gpu/GrRenderTargetContext.cpp
+++ b/src/gpu/GrRenderTargetContext.cpp
@@ -108,6 +108,10 @@
return fRenderTargetContext->fContext;
}
+ GrRenderTargetContext* renderTargetContext() override {
+ return fRenderTargetContext;
+ }
+
SkGlyphRunListPainter* glyphPainter() override {
return fRenderTargetContext->glyphPainter();
}